阅读 131

mininet、ryu源代码安装

mininet源码安装

基本环境

  • VM16.1.2
  • ubuntu18.04(本来使用20.04安装,结果安装后使用sudo mn --test pingall,一直ping不通,但是h1h2互相可以ping通,使用18.04pingall成功)

安装步骤

下载源码

git clone git://github.com/mininet/mininet

查看版本

cd mininet
cat INSTALL

安装命令

mininet/util/install.sh [options]

    -a 全部安装,很难成功

    -n3V 2.5.0 安装核心、openflow1.3、openvswitch2.5.0(推荐)

    -n3v 

测试命令

sudo mn --test pingall

卸载命令

sudo rm -rf /usr/local/bin/mn
sudo rm -rf /usr/local/bin/mnexec
sudo rm -rf /usr/local/lib/python*/*/*mininet*
sudo rm -rf /usr/local/bin/ovs-* /usr/local/sbin/ovs-*
sudo apt-get remove mininet

RYU源码安装

安装步骤

下载源代码

git clone git://github.com/osrg/ryu.git

依赖文件与安装命令

cd ryu //进入ryu所在文件夹下
sudo pip install -r tools/pip-requires
sudo python setup.py install

测试

sudo ryu-manager

注意:

有时候需要把pip换成pip3,安装命令如下:

sudo pip3 install -r tools/pip-requires
sudo python3 setup.py install

 

原文:https://www.cnblogs.com/lauu/p/15220095.html

文章分类
代码人生
版权声明:本站是系统测试站点,无实际运营。本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 XXXXXXo@163.com 举报,一经查实,本站将立刻删除。
相关推荐